Press Release from Taiyo Techno Rex: Regarding the Conclusion of a Business Outsourcing Contract for Space Environment Testing
~Starting the demonstration of high-reliability FPC through space environment testing~ Taiyo Techno Rex Co., Ltd. has recently signed a business outsourcing contract with Jinsei Co., Ltd. regarding the space environment testing of our space-use FPC (Flexible Printed Circuit) cables. Our FPC will be mounted on the engineering model of the small satellite "Cubesat" developed by Jinsei, and various tests simulating the space environment will be conducted. This testing is an important initiative aimed at confirming and demonstrating functionality in future orbital operations. In outer space, resistance to extremely harsh conditions such as extreme temperature changes, radiation, and intense vibrations is required. We view this initiative not only as limited to space applications but also as an opportunity to demonstrate FPC technology that exhibits high reliability even under extreme conditions. Moving forward, we will continue to develop and provide high-reliability FPCs with an eye toward expanding into a wide range of fields, including aerospace, industrial equipment, automotive devices, and various inspection equipment, where high quality and reliability are essential.
